Navistar Flywheel


Revitalize your vehicle’s performance with our top-of-the-line Nvaistar Flywheel Assembly. Engineered for precision and durability, our flywheel assembly 1821919C91, 1821915C91, 1810855C93, 6120145005003, 2601120C91 enhances power delivery and ensures smooth engine operation. Trust in Nvaistar’s quality craftsmanship for optimal performance and reliability. Explore our range now to elevate your driving experience.

Navistar Clutch Flywheel